John Orson Oldfield (24 June 1781;20 October 1860)[1] was an Irish Anglican priest.
[2] Oldfield was born in Lismore, County Waterford and educated at Trinity College, Dublin.
[3] He was appointed Archdeacon of Elphin in 1823[4] Oldfield resigned in 1845 for the Prebendal Stall of Ballintubber in Elphin Cathedral.
